The Arnold Engineering Development Complex (AEDC) provides more than 90 developmental test and evaluation capabilities to the nation to meet the demands of the National Defense Strategy. Located in eight states, AEDC is one of three wing-level organizations within Air Force Test Center (AFTC), which is one of six centers within the Air Force Materiel Command.
